Job Description

POSITION SUMMARY
PrideStaff, a staffing company in Bend, OR is seeking an Associate Accountant to prepare and file tax returns across multiple jurisdictions and provide indirect tax compliance support and serve as a subject matter expert for invoicing and exemption inquiries.
P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ITIES
Manage sales tax exemption documentation (collection, verification, archiving, retrieval, and compliance review). Prepare and file sales and use tax returns across multiple tax jurisdictions; build corresponding tax reports. Analyze system-generated reports for accurate customer tax charges; review use tax reporting and reconcile sales tax general ledger accounts. Provide indirect tax compliance support and training to personnel on sales tax exemptions, use tax reporting, and invoice corrections. Maintain tax records, training documents, perform tax research, and support audits by taxing jurisdictions.
MINIMUM REQUIREMENTS
Minimum 2 years of experience in Accounting, Finance, or a related field (tax experience preferred). Associate's or Bachelor's degree preferred. Advanced PC skills, including Google suite (emphasis on Excel).
Desirable system knowledge:
NetSuite, Customer First, OneSource, Vertex, or similar tax determination engines, general ledger, and ERP systems. Exceptional verbal and written communication skills; active listening and professional drafting abilities. Strong attention to detail. Analytical and problem-solving skills. Strong interpersonal skills to establish rapport and maintain professional relationships (both internally and externally). Excellent phone and people skills for supporting inquiries. Proven ability to manage work assignments through prioritization and time management.
